Output efc83c6589c1447217d0300bb4f5960048e23ccd584ed8bb7bde517e640e5e3a:3
- value
- 16803855
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 821d4c16944d2a7cd8abfa27230129d22f9716e8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CrywYaYZb5EcoDgQgw5M8i3zd9FC9kXLK
- transaction
- efc83c6589c1447217d0300bb4f5960048e23ccd584ed8bb7bde517e640e5e3a
- confirmations
- 332044
- spent
- true